Локализация ASP.NET MVC: получение экземпляра ресурса - PullRequest
2 голосов
/ 25 марта 2010

Я пытаюсь реализовать эту функцию .

Я создал ресурс и установил для него access modifier значение public, а также Custom Tool значение свойства PublicResXFileCodeGenerator.

Я пытаюсь получить экземпляр этого ресурса, но не могу, ни строго набрать имя ресурса, ни Type.GetType("WebProject.Resources.Home.ViewModels.ResourceName1");.

1 Ответ

3 голосов
/ 25 июня 2010

Мне не нравится, как MVC делает локализацию, поэтому я сделал это по-своему. Вы можете проверить мой учебник здесь: http://kosev.blogspot.com/2010/06/tutorial-create-aspnet-mvc-localization.html

Я использую простые языковые файлы XML, затем у меня есть класс Translator с помощниками caching + html для простого перевода в представлениях html. Надеюсь, это поможет.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...